Green grey blue paper wrapped bead necklace made by Ugandan Artisan

$10.00

This Ugandan women made a triple necklace with subtle green and grey paper beads mixed with blue spacer beads. I love this artistry. The necklace measures a bit over 24 inches in length with each bead measuring about 3/4 of an inch. Good for the environment, the beads are made of scrap paper and locally sourced spacer beads. Your purchase supports the artist who made this item and her work seeking to make a better life for her children.
